Output 73d7e84263053972464c1fc95d4c0607051c2d5d154109fb92d8d8dcf6a6f6df:3

value
2980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c94bdab222a8d8e392cb3487c22474cd34b8ef51 OP_EQUAL
address
3L3NcYpiV1k75Bt2h2qagDQcSCKbjyVBM5
transaction
73d7e84263053972464c1fc95d4c0607051c2d5d154109fb92d8d8dcf6a6f6df
spent
true